Introduction: The Internet of Things (IoT) technology has been making waves across various industries, and the world of entertainment is no exception. In recent years, IoT has found its way into the domain of musical films, transforming the way movies are made, experienced, and enjoyed. In this blog post, we will explore how IoT is revolutionizing the world of musical films, bringing new possibilities and enhancing the overall cinematic experience for both filmmakers and audiences. 1. Smart Set Designs: IoT technology enables the creation of smart set designs that can dynamically respond to the music and adapt to the mood of a scene. Lighting, props, and stage settings can be synchronized with live music performances, creating a mesmerizing visual experience that enhances the emotional impact of the film. With IoT, filmmakers can easily control and manipulate set designs in real-time, allowing for seamless integration of music and visuals like never before. 2. Interactive Costumes and Props: IoT technology is taking musical films to a whole new level by incorporating interactive costumes and props. Imagine an actor's costume that lights up or changes color based on the rhythm of the music, or a prop that vibrates in sync with the beat. These interactive elements not only captivate the audience but also immerse them deeper into the story and the world of the film. 3. Real-time Sound Mixing and Effects: IoT technology enables real-time sound mixing and effects, which significantly enhances the musical experience in films. With IoT-enabled devices, such as wireless microphones and audio sensors, filmmakers can capture and process sound on the set, eliminating the need for post-production sound editing. This allows for more precise control over the sound design, ensuring that the music and vocals blend seamlessly with the visuals to create an immersive experience for the audience. 4. Enhanced Audience Interactions: IoT technology also brings opportunities for enhanced audience interactions during musical film screenings. With IoT-enabled wearable devices, such as smart glasses or wristbands, audience members can receive real-time synchronized content, such as lyrics, translations, or additional behind-the-scenes information, enhancing their engagement with the film. This interactive experience creates a deeper connection between the audience and the movie, making it a truly memorable experience. 5. Data-driven Insights for Filmmakers: IoT technology generates vast amounts of data, and filmmakers can leverage this data to gain valuable insights about audience preferences and behaviors. By analyzing data from IoT-enabled devices used during film screenings, filmmakers can better understand the impact of their musical films on the audience and make informed decisions for future projects. These insights can help filmmakers create more captivating films tailored to the interests and preferences of their target audience.
